Golden-brown, caramelized ham slices with a hint of sweetness. This simple recipe is a versatile favorite, perfect alongside eggs for breakfast or as a quick protein for dinner.
This american recipe takes 15 minutes to prepare and yields 4 servings. At 253.57 calories per serving with 21.72g of protein, it's a beginner-friendly recipe perfect for breakfast or brunch or lunch or dinner.

For a faster version, skip the glaze entirely. Simply fry the ham slices in butter until golden brown on both sides.
Reduce the butter to 1 tbsp and use a low-sodium ham. Replace the brown sugar with 1 tbsp of maple syrup or omit it.
Use honey or maple syrup instead of Dijon mustard in the glaze for a sweeter, less tangy flavor that kids often prefer.
